If you've been following the iPhone rumours, you may have come across reports stating that the standard iPhone 14 and iPhone 14 Max would feature last year's A15 Bionic chip, while the Pro variants would be getting the new one. However, the A16 Bionic might not be a huge upgrade, as it's said to be based on the same 5nm process.

Earlier, it was reported that Apple was the first to contract with TSMC for the manufacturer's 3nm process. Now, the story continues as TSMC is expected to put their 3nm process into mass production in 2022. Other than that, the semiconductor supplier is also planning to scale up its 5nm process manufacturing capacity to match the demand from its major customers.
